Rutgers Robert Wood Johnson Medical School

Department of Neurology and Institute for Neurological Therapeutics

Postdoctoral positions are available at the Rutgers – Robert Wood Johnson Medical School (RWJMS) Institute for Neurological Therapeutics (RINT) and the research laboratories of the Department of Neurology at Rutgers – RWJMS. The mission of the Institute is to conduct innovative and interdisciplinary translational research that leads to the elucidation of the molecular pathogenesis of neurodegenerative diseases and the development of novel therapeutics.

Eligible candidates will be considered for admission to the NIH T32 funded program “Training in Translating Neuroscience to Therapies.”

Under the leadership of the Founding Director, M. Maral Mouradian, MD, postdoctoral fellows will work on projects ranging from molecular pathogenetic studies, therapeutic target identification, discovery of novel therapies, and the role of the gut microbiome in these diseases. A major focus of the laboratory is Parkinson’s disease and related alpha-synucleinopathies. Fellows will work as part of a highly integrated and collaborative research team utilizing a variety of laboratory techniques and approaches. The Institute is housed in a state-of-the art research building located in the Piscataway, New Jersey campus. Additional information is available at:

Applicants must hold a PhD, MD or MD / PhD in Neuroscience or Biology or a relevant science and a strong record of scholarly achievement. Priority will be given to outstanding applicants with a demonstrated record of productivity as first author on one or more scholarly peer-reviewed publications. Desired training includes molecular and cellular neuroscience, experience with brain tissue analyses, and working with mouse models of disease including genetically modified mice.
